DeepCool

LP360 Spec and Price in Canada

Liquid (AIO)

A 360 mm unit carrying an LED matrix display on the pump head rather than a full LCD, which keeps the block to 91 x 78 x 63 mm. Three 120 mm ARGB hydro-bearing fans run 600 to 2400 rpm at up to 38.71 dB(A), with a 3400 rpm anti-leak pump and 410 mm tubing. Five-year warranty under DeepCool's LP series terms.

What owners and reviewers say

Summarised from 1 source(s), reviewed September 14, 2026. A source is counted only where it names this model exactly. How we track prices

Commonly praised

  • Reviewers found it cools the most demanding consumer CPUs with headroom to spare.
  • The slim radiator and block are praised for easing clearance in tight cases.
  • The dot-matrix display and full-impeller lighting are easy to drive through standard motherboard software.

Commonly criticised

  • The pump is described as strong but relatively noisy, and running it slower over the long term is not guaranteed to be safe.
  • The radiator itself is a fairly conventional aluminum design.
